Collaborative Work on COVID19 Research

MICOBION partners, BIOCEV centre in Czechia and Catholic University of Leuven in Belgium are actively involved in the detection and research of SARS-CoV-2 virus, cause of COVID19 disease. At BIOCEV, over one hundred volunteers, which are BIOCEV employees have enrolled in the large-capacity testing process. BIOCEV joined the initiative of Czech academic centres to speed up testing of the presence of this virus. The European Commission, through the Research Executive Agency recognizes each effort in the COVID19 pandemics, and even more from their funded projects institutions, as can be seen in their social media (April 7).
